The Ultimate Buying Guide: A Purrfect Choice for Cat Litter on Hard Floors

Living with cats means dealing with litter. Sometimes, it escapes the box. Litter scatter on hard floors can be a real nuisance. You need a vacuum that tackles this mess efficiently. This guide helps you find the best vacuum for your hard floors.

Key Features to Look For

When you shop, keep these important features in mind.

  • Strong Suction Power: This is crucial. Litter pieces can be small and light. Good suction pulls them up easily. Look for vacuums with high wattage or specific suction settings for debris.
  • Brush Roll On/Off Switch: This is a must-have for hard floors. A spinning brush roll can fling litter around. You want to turn it off so it just sucks up the mess.
  • Good Filtration System: Cat litter dust can be fine. A HEPA filter traps these tiny particles. This keeps your air clean and reduces allergens.
  • Lightweight and Maneuverable: You’ll use your vacuum often. A light vacuum is easy to carry and steer around furniture. Look for models with swivel steering.
  • Attachments and Tools: Crevice tools help get into tight spots. A dusting brush can clean baseboards. These accessories make cleaning easier.
  • Bagged vs. Bagless: Bagless vacuums are convenient. You just empty the bin. Bagged vacuums contain dust better but require buying replacement bags.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about how you will use the vacuum.

  • Daily Spot Cleaning: If litter scatter is a constant problem, you need a vacuum that’s quick and easy to grab. A lightweight stick vacuum or a good handheld is perfect for this.
  • Deep Cleaning: For a more thorough clean, a powerful upright or canister vacuum might be better. These often have more features and stronger suction.
  • Allergy Sufferers: If anyone in your home has allergies, a vacuum with excellent filtration is essential. This will trap fine litter dust and dander.
  • Multiple Pets: If you have more than one cat, you likely deal with more litter. A durable vacuum with a large dustbin will be a lifesaver.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What is the most important feature for a cat litter vacuum on hard floors?

A: Strong suction power is the most important feature. It ensures that all the litter pieces are picked up effectively from your hard floors.

Q: Should I get a bagged or bagless vacuum for cat litter?

A: Bagless vacuums are usually more convenient because you can simply empty the dustbin. However, bagged vacuums can contain dust better, which is good for allergy sufferers.

Q: Can I use a regular vacuum cleaner for cat litter?

A: Yes, but it needs to have a brush roll on/off switch. A regular vacuum might also struggle with fine litter dust if it doesn’t have good filtration.

Q: How does a HEPA filter help with cat litter?

A: A HEPA filter traps very small particles, like cat litter dust and dander. This helps to improve air quality and reduce allergens in your home.

Q: What is swivel steering and why is it useful?

A: Swivel steering allows the vacuum head to turn easily. This makes it much simpler to move the vacuum around furniture and into tight corners.

Q: Are handheld vacuums good for cat litter?

A: Handheld vacuums are great for quick spot cleaning of litter scatter. They are lightweight and easy to grab for small messes.

Q: How often should I clean my vacuum’s filters?

A: You should check and clean your vacuum’s filters regularly, often monthly. This keeps the suction strong and the air clean.

Q: Will a vacuum with a brush roll damage my hard floors?

A: Not if the vacuum has a brush roll on/off switch. You should turn the brush roll off when vacuuming hard floors to prevent scratching.

Q: What kind of attachments are useful for litter cleanup?

A: A crevice tool is very useful for getting litter out of grout lines or corners. A dusting brush can clean up dust bunnies mixed with litter.
